Jinx is a very special squirrel. He loves traveling and longs to find out what is at the other side of the ocean. One day it seems all his dreams could come true when a mysterious ship sails into the harbour near his home. Who are the mysterious sailors on the ship? And what will happen when Jinx meets them? Will he finally be able to find out what the lands over the sea are like? What an adventure that would be. We first met Jinx in 'The Mouse Who Howled at the Moon' when he saved Harvey from some owls. Now we find out what his life was like when he was young. Beautifully illustrated by Laura Dewsnap, The Squirrel Who Travelled the World, is a lovely animal adventure story suitable for very young children as a bedtime story or for confident readers 5 years plus and most children 7 years plus to read alone. 'The Squirrel Who Travelled the World' is the first in the Animal Adventures series.

As the highest ranking female officer in her division, situated in a small town just north of London, Detective Inspector Ann Treadwell is usually the first person called when a case involves abuse against a woman. One such horrific event rears its ugly head when a young woman is found in a cage in an abandoned mine on the outskirts of town. Ann learns little from the traumatized victim but soon determines that she was kidnapped and held captive for an indeterminate amount of time and was quite possibly tortured. One look at the victim tells Ann that she must find who did this before he strikes again. However, Anns investigation is impeded by an eccentric boss and a host of misfit temporary partners that she has to deal with when layoffs thin the number of experienced officers. As Ann digs deeper into the victims past, she uncovers shocking evidence that stretches back twenty years. Her case now points to high-ranking men of wealth and power. How are these men involved with the victim? What does the victim have to do with them? Ann will put her life on the line to find out and, in the process, come face-to-face with some of her most disturbing memories. Only time will tell if shell emerge a victor - or a victim.

One day Frisky Squirrel came upon Jasper Jay's nest when Jasper and his wife were both away fromhome. And Frisky simply couldn't resist tearing a few twigs out of it. He had not done muchdamage, however, before Mrs. Jay returned. When she saw what was happening she screamed loudlyfor her husband. And soon Jasper came flying up as fast as he could come. He made a noise exactlylike a red-tailed hawk; but he did not frighten Frisky at all, for Frisky knew all of Jasper's tricks.Jasper Jay was always trying to scare people by calling like bigger birds-such as red-shoulderedhawks, and red-tailed hawks, and sparrow hawks.When Frisky heard him calling he just laughed and skipped up the trunk of the tree, with Jasper andhis wife chasing him. Now, with Jasper and Mrs. Jay both flying at him, Frisky had to be sprier thanever. But he was not afraid. He never thought of danger at all. And he ran down the thick tree-trunklike a flash and bounded across the ground and tore up the tree where he and his mother lived."I'll peck your eyes out!" Jasper shouted, as he followed close behind Frisky. Now, no matter howbold one may be, it is not pleasant to hear a thing like that said. And it made Frisky hurry a littlefaster."I'll peck his tongue out!" screamed Mrs. Jay. And somehow it disturbed Frisky the least bit to hearJasper's wife say that. He decided that he would go home at once. And he gave a great spring towardthe hollow limb where he lived.Then something happened that was a great surprise to Frisky Squirrel. He was right in the middle ofhis leap when Jasper struck him with a wing. The blow did not hurt Frisky. But it sent him tumbling.He missed the hollow limb, and down he went, head over heels, toward the ground.

The third novel in James Fennimore Cooper’s Leatherstocking Tales, starring the heroic Natty Bumppo. Vigorous, self-reliant, amazingly resourceful, and moral, Natty Bumppo is the prototype of the Western hero. A faultless arbiter of wilderness justice, he hates middle-class hypocrisy. But he finds his love divided between the woman he has pledged to protect on a treacherous journey and the untouched forest that sustains him in his beliefs. A fast-paced narrative full of adventure and majestic descriptions of early frontier life, Indian raiders, and defenseless outposts, The Pathfinder set the standard for epic action literature.
